Configure the ethernet1/1 Interface Type as Layer3.Go to Network > Interfaces on the WebGUI and configure ethernet 1/1.The example shows the resulting configuration:Ĭonnect a UTP cable from the ISP modem to the Palo Alto Networks firewall, port ethernet1/1. Open a web browser and go to, the default credentials are: username: admin, password: admin.Configure your computer's Ethernet port to have IP 192.168.1.2 and netmask 255.255.255.0.Connect a UTP cable from your computer to the Palo Alto Networks firewall's MGMT port.Note: CAT5e or CAT6 is recommended for Gigabit Ethernet (GigE) speeds. Three straight-through RJ-45 UTP cables. Wireless router, which typically has 4 or more LAN ports and 1 WAN port.Modem that assigns a public IP by DHCP.Note: Other devices, such as the PA-500, can be configured the same way. This document provides a quick-start guide for a home or small office deployment.
